"The seabed near the Makran coast has vast deposits of gas hydrates, or frozen gas having a large methane content... These deposits lay compressed under a sediment bed that is 300m-800m thick. When the plates along the fault-lines move, they create heat and the expanding gas blasts through the fissures in the earth's crust, propelling the entire sea floor to the surface."
